HybridAuth и чистые ссылки

Аватар пользователя McSeem McSeem 4 апреля 2018 в 21:12

Доброго времени суток,
Я тут не разберусь, каким должен быть Callback Url? Например, в случае с Яндексом в адресной строке наличествует:
redirect_uri=https%3A%2F%2Fwww.mysite.ru%2Fhybridauth%2Fendpoint%3Fhauth.done%3DYandex&response_type=code&scope=
и Яндекс говорит, что redirect_uri не совпадает с Callback URL, указанным при регистрации приложения. И как я понимаю, и не должно совпадать, поскольку вместо
https://www.mysite.ru/hybridauth...
почему-то получается белиберда в виде
https%3A%2F%2Fwww.mysite.ru%2Fhybridauth...
После правки руками этой белиберды все работает.
"Чистые ссылки" включены и работают, судя по тому, что на самом деле
https://www.mysite.ru/user/1а не https://www.mysite.ru/?q=user/1
Подскажите, пожалуйста, должна ли быть такая белиберда в Callback Url при работающих чистых ссылках? Если не должна, то как сделать, чтобы было как положено?
UPD: Разобрался. Все работает и с такой белибердой в адресе. Был косяк с самим Callback URL. Было:
https://www.mysite.ru/hybridauth/endpoint/?hauth.done=Yandex
а надо
https://www.mysite.ru/hybridauth/endpoint?hauth.done=Yandex

0 Thanks